The heraldic insignia of Stepnick

The heraldic insignia, or Stepnick blazon, is a unique representation that includes a shield with different elements, such as specific figures, colors (enamels) and often exterior ornaments that indicate the status or title of the person who owns it. The elements of Stepnick's heraldic insignia are arranged following the strict rules of heraldry, and each component has a particular meaning. The colors, figures (positions) and patterns (partitions and borders) come together to form an emblem that is both an art and a system of identification.

Relationship of the heraldic shield with the surname Stepnick

The connection between the heraldic shield and Stepnick is fascinating and full of history. Initially, coats of arms were awarded to individuals in recognition of their deeds, achievements or social status, not to entire families. Over time, the Stepnick shield became hereditary, becoming a distinctive emblem of the family lineage, thus establishing a permanent link with the Stepnick surname.
